U.S. President Donald Trump’s decision to double tariffs on Canadian steel and aluminum to 50 per cent is raising alarms in Sault Ste. Marie. With 2,500 jobs on the line at Algoma Steel, Mayor Matthew Shoemaker is calling on both the federal and provincial governments to step up support. He joins Candace Daniel to outline what’s at stake.
